what are the highest paying jobs in texas

1Answers
DiEllie
11/03/2025, 03:34:52 AM

The highest paying jobs in Texas include numerous healthcare professions like surgeons, psychiatrists, and ophthalmologists, as well as high-level executive roles such as Chief Executives. Also featuring among the other top-paying positions are physicians in specialties like family and urgent care, specialized professionals such as nurse anesthetists, and executives like the Director of Business Development.

can u get a job at 14

Teens aged 14 in America can work legally, though only in limited areas due to labor laws. Entry-level retail roles such as cashiering or stocking shelves, and food service positions in fast-food chains, are typical. Independent options like babysitting, pet care, or yard work are also available. Laws limit work hours and ban hazardous duties for minors.

how to deny job offer

Politely declining a job offer involves expressing appreciation for the opportunity, stating your decision to not accept, and optionally providing a brief reason. Respond quickly via email or phone, maintain a courteous and professional tone, and close by wishing the company continued success in their hiring process.

what jobs can you get with a mechanical engineering degree

A mechanical engineering degree can lead to careers in automotive, aerospace, energy, manufacturing, and robotics. Common roles include mechanical engineer, design engineer, project engineer, quality engineer, and systems analyst. Graduates can also work in R&D, product design, HVAC, or as maintenance and manufacturing engineers, combining technical skills with problem-solving.

what to wear a job interview

For interviews, aim to wear professional clothing that elevates you above the standard workplace dress. A business casual or formal outfit, including a suit, blazer, or tailored skirt and blouse, works well. Keep colors neutral, ensure everything is clean and fits properly, and wear polished, closed-toe shoes to make a strong first impression.

how to get job in nasa

To get a job at NASA, build a strong STEM background in fields like engineering, physics, or computer science. Gain relevant experience through internships, research, or aerospace work. Apply via the NASA careers site, highlighting skills, achievements, and security clearance eligibility if needed. Networking with current or former employees can also help.

how to know if you get the job

You can often tell you’ve likely gotten the job if the interviewer discusses next steps like salary, benefits, or a start date, uses phrases like “when you join” instead of “if,” or introduces you to other team members. Additional positive signs include a longer, more relaxed interview, friendly body language, and prompt, enthusiastic responses to follow-up emails.
